Russia's Vladimir Putin confesses creatures tricks are staged



RUSSIA, SOCHI: European Primary executive Vladimir Putin has confessed that some of his most popular press journeys with creatures have been properly held but has said they were beneficial because they attracted the public's interest to essential efficiency tasks.
His strong performances with everything from lions to dolphins have been a choice of European condition TV for decades, cementing his picture as a man of activity but illustrating mockery from experts who have compared them to Soviet-style propaganda.
Although Putin's spokesperson has formerly exposed that at least one of the tricks was a set-up, Putin until now has showed up to perform along with the workouts, enabling condition press to existing them as they seem rather than how they really are.
But in a unusual conference with a Kremlin writer after his newest creatures stop - getting to the air in a mild planes with a list of cranes the other day - Putin confessed he had often taken aspect in press workouts which were properly held.

Sometimes, he said the tricks had been over the top.
"Of course, there are extravagances. And I am infuriated about it," he informed Masha Gessen, a correspondent and Putin writer whom he had welcomed for a conference in the Kremlin after she was sacked from her job modifying a journey journal for declining to deliver correspondents to protect the motorised hoist journey.

Gessen is the writer of "The Man Without a Face: the Unlikely Increase of Vladimir Putin", a publication in which she explains him as a damaged and autocratic innovator. She had written an consideration of her conference with obama in Bolshoi Gorod journal.
"But I believed up these lions myself. 20 other nations where lions stay, also began looking after them," she estimated Putin as saying, re ferring to an occurrence four decades ago when he was proven capturing a competition with a tranquiliser gun that seemed like it was set to strike someone.
Environmentalists later recommended the competition had been motivated in from a zoo for Putin to capture for the TV camcorders.

"The leopards were also my concept," Putin was estimated as saying. "Yes, I know, they were captured before but the most crucial factor is to sketch community interest to the issue."
He was obviously discussing an display this season when he was proven labeling and launching a unusual and harmed snowfall leopard. Environmentalists again said it had been introduced in exclusively.

"OF COURSE IT WAS A SET UP"
"Everything I do in this place (wildlife conservation) should have nothing to do with state policies. But for a man in my place it is very challenging," Putin said.
Putin also confessed that a stop last season for which he dressed in a wet fit and dove to the end of the Dark Sea to obviously find out historical amphorae was also not what it seemed.
"Why did I dive? Not to demonstrate my gills off but to create sure individuals understand record. Of course it was a set up," the correspondent estimated Putin as saying.

Putin's spokesperson Dmitry Peskov informed correspondents in the Dark Sea hotel of Sochi, where Putin is investing a few times this weeks time, that Gessen had offered "a appropriate consideration of the conference except for some unimportant information."
Putin's brings to Gessen showed up to be an make an effort to mediate in her argument with her former company.

She said that Putin, between the magazine's proprietor, requested her whether she really desired to have her job returning or whether she was relaxed with the aspect of "a harassed journalist" in which situation the discussion did not sound right.

Gessen had written that she had rejected to agree to Putin's provide to take her old job returning, saying she did not want to perform in a journal where an editor-in-chief is hired by Putin. However, Peskov said that Gessen had originally decided to take her old job returning only to modify her thoughts the following day.
